[pdf] The six main types of solar panels are polycrystalline, monocrystalline, thin-film, transparent, solar tiles, and perovskite. All of these are photovoltaic panels – meaning they use daylight to generate electricity – and they're all categorised based on their material. To keep solar cells safe, manufacturers protect them with a layer of tempered glass and the plastic back sheet. However, sometimes they separate which is called the delamination of solar panels.
